Apollo Micro Systems (NSE:APOLLO, BOM:540879) has secured orders worth 47 million Indian rupees from Economic Explosives and ARDE-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O), according to a Monday filing to the stock exchanges.
The custom-built electronics and electro-mechanical services provider also emerged as the lowest bidder for guidance, navigation and control (GNC) kit by Munitions India for a project worth 722.6 million rupees.
Shares of the company were up over 4% in recent trade.
